The Starting Score in Doubles Pickleball

The starting score in doubles pickleball is 0-0-2. This is how it works:

  • The first number is the score of the team that is serving.
  • The second number is the score of the team that is receiving.
  • The third number is the server number. It tells which player on the team is serving.

So, 0-0-2 means:

  • Both teams have zero points.
  • The second server on the serving team will start the game.

This starting score is a rule in pickleball. It helps both teams know who serves first and where to stand on the court.

Why Does the Starting Score Include a Server Number?

In doubles, the serving team has two players. They take turns serving. The first server is called server 1. The second server is called server 2.

The starting score says 0-0-2 because the second server starts the game. This is to keep the game fair. The team that serves first only has one chance to serve before the other team gets the ball.

After the first server faults or loses the point, the serve passes to the other team. Then, both players on the second team get to serve. This keeps the game balanced.

How to Call the Score in Doubles Pickleball

When playing, players call the score before each serve. The order is very important. You say:

  1. The serving team’s score.
  2. The receiving team’s score.
  3. The server number (1 or 2) in doubles.

For example, if the score is zero for both teams and the second server is serving, you say: “Zero, zero, two.”

This helps players know the score and who is serving. It also helps the referee and players keep track of the game.

Serving Positions in Doubles Pickleball

The server always starts on the right-hand side of the court. The serve must go diagonally to the other team’s court. It must land behind the no-volley zone line.

The no-volley zone is a space near the net. Players cannot hit the ball in the air inside this zone. This rule keeps the game safe and fair.
